Legal Expert Nathan Cho Joins TeraHash, Bridging Cosmos, NEAR, and Bitcoin Mining

Share

In a notable development within the blockchain and cryptocurrency sector, TeraHash has announced the strategic appointment of Nathan Cho as its new Head of Legal. This milestone is part of TeraHash’s ongoing commitment to strengthening compliance and governance, especially as the company prepares for a significant global expansion.

Background on Nathan Cho

Nathan Cho is a distinguished legal veteran who brings over 15 years of experience to TeraHash. His impressive background includes key roles at NEAR Protocol, Cosmos, and U.S. Bank, where he honed his expertise in navigating the complexities of finance, cryptocurrency, and emerging technologies. With a strong foundation in legal leadership, Cho is well-suited to help TeraHash chart its course as it ventures into new markets.

New Responsibilities in a Growing Landscape

In his new role at TeraHash, Cho will be pivotal in overseeing the company’s legal strategy. His focus will be on ensuring compliance with global regulations, a critical aspect of a company operating in the volatile cryptocurrency landscape. Moreover, he will lead the development of a comprehensive risk management process that supports TeraHash’s innovative “mining-as-a-service” model, which aims to democratize access to Bitcoin mining.

Cho’s Impressive Career Path

Before joining TeraHash, Cho served as General Counsel at All in Bits, the organization behind the Cosmos network, and as Deputy General Counsel at NEAR Foundation. His tenure at various fintech startups and traditional financial institutions such as U.S. Bank speaks volumes about his capabilities in building robust legal frameworks for decentralized ventures. This rich experience positions him well to navigate the evolving regulatory environment surrounding blockchain technologies.

About TeraHash

TeraHash strives to revolutionize how we perceive Bitcoin mining. By tokenizing real-world mining power into $THS tokens—where 1 $THS equals 1 TH/s of hashrate—the protocol enables users to gain Bitcoin mining-based rewards without needing to own hardware or manage infrastructure. This innovative approach eliminates traditional barriers to entry, dramatically simplifying the process. Founded by veterans from the mining and financial sectors, TeraHash operates entirely on-chain, ensuring that every token is backed by live, audited infrastructure. This commitment to transparency and security sets TeraHash apart from legacy models in the industry.
